We are in need of controllers, evaluators, and citizen/victim role players for our upcoming active shooter full-scale, Fools Rush In. The day of the exercise is April 1, 2015. I would like to ask you to reach out to your volunteer groups and see if any of them are interested in helping us with this robust exercise. We are exercising our newly written integrated response plan, a plan that has fire/ems responding into warm zones for victim rescue.

I am also hoping you might reach out to your law enforcement and fire/ems professionals to see if any of them can assist us by serving as controllers, SimCell operators, and evaluators.

Controller and Evaluator training is scheduled for March 30, 2015 from 1:00 – 3:00. We will hold it in Thurston County, but we are working on ways to provide a phone-in option.

On the day of the exercise role players will be asked to check in at 0800. We are registering volunteer role players (those not on-the-job that day) as emergency workers, after which time moulage will begin. We anticipate exercise play to start at 10:30 and end no later than 1500. We are asking volunteer role players to provide the following:
